First of all, the glass deep processing process (process) as the goal, the "logistics" unobstructed principle, in accordance with the rational use of space equipment layout, so that the product production cycle is very short, in the few products, high production efficiency. The core of plant design is the analysis of facility design and logistics system. In the design of the plant, full consideration should be given to the comprehensive optimization of equipment, processes, logistics, and information flow. The following principles must be taken into consideration when optimizing glass processing plants: The The1. Capacity matching principle The Theplate glassDeep processing generally includes production processes such as cutting, edge grinding, tempering, coating, sandwiching, hollowing, color glaze, and packaging. During production and processing, it must satisfy the continuity, proportionality, and parallelism of production, and thus the production capacity of a single process is required. Matching is carried out to achieve a balanced production, improve equipment utilization, effectively reduce equipment investment costs, effectively reduce production energy consumption, and achieve a very optimized manufacturing cost. The The2. The principle of small operation The The design of the plant is to a large extent the design of “logistics”. The “logistics” time accounts for only 5% of the 95% pure processing time of the production cycle. Reducing the flow of materials and shortening the logistics cycle are crucial to the management of the plant.
